In 1940, Karen Lou Storm entered the world in Freeborn, Minnesota, USA, born to William Harold Storm and Evelyn Bernadine DeWitt. In 1940, Karen Lou Storm resided in Los Angeles, California, USA. Karen Lou Storm married Charles D Lamb, Francis W Weir, Francis Wayne Weir, and had children including Pollyana Lamb Hansen. Karen Lou Storm passed away in 2005 in Arcadia, Los Angeles, California.
